Study Description

To study the incidence and predictors of developing symptomatic gallstone disease following bariatric surgery.

A retrospective study with prospective collective data will be conducted including all patients underwent bariatric surgery in general surgical department, Sohag University between January 2015 and December 2022 who did not have gallstones in the preoperative abdominal ultrasound examinations.

Medical records will be reviewed. Demographic data such as age, gender, BMI, comorbidities as ( DM, hypertension and hyperlipidemia ) and time elapsed between the surgery to post-surgery US examination. The findings of the US examinations will be collected and analyzed. Data will be analyzed to obtain descriptive and inferential statistics.
